How to care for an aging cat

I. Signs of cat aging

With us In contrast, cats have relatively short lifespans, and cats enter old age after the age of 10. There are many symptoms of cat aging, such as the aging cat’s vision, hearing and sensory responses continue to decline; sleep time gradually increases; metabolic capacity gradually degenerates, loss of appetite, and becomes less fond of drinking water; unable to efficiently absorb nutrients, resulting in hair on the body It becomes dull and even grows lighter-colored hair. The phenomenon of hair loss becomes more and more serious. The time and frequency of the cat’s self-grooming decrease; Reluctance to jump high; more time in the litter box, etc. Even cats’ personality changes as they get older. The above are the obvious signs of cat aging. Pet owners should pay attention to observe their changes carefully when taking care of aging cats, give them more careful care, and strive to provide cats with a quiet, comfortable and well-lit living environment.

Second, the main points and precautions of taking care of senior cats

1. As the cat continues to age, the frequency of going to the toilet will increase after the cat enters the old age, and it will become less fond of running, and the movement speed will also slow down. Therefore, it is recommended that pet owners place more cat litter

boxes at home to avoid cats. When in a hurry, he urinates everywhere because he is not agile.

2. When feeding elderly cats, it is not advisable to increase or decrease the feeding amount at will, but should strictly adjust the cat’s diet and supply according to the daily calorie needs of the cat. If you are reckless and blindly feed your cat according to your own thoughts, it will easily cause waste, and may lead to indigestion because the cat cannot absorb these nutrients.

3. As the cat ages, the amount of exercise will gradually decrease, and the ability to absorb nutrients will become weaker. You can appropriately add some necessary nutrients for the cat to feed.

4. Pay attention to adjust the height of the water basin according to the age of the cat. If the water basin is placed too high, such as on a high place such as a table or a cabinet, it will be difficult for an elderly cat with limited mobility to jump on it, affecting its drinking water. However, cats need enough water to maintain their basic needs no matter what age they are. If you do not drink water for a long time, it may cause the cat to become dehydrated, which can adversely affect the cat.

5. The physical strength of elderly cats will decline, so pet owners should pay attention to avoid playing games that require vigorous exercise with them when playing with elderly cats, and should choose interactive toys to play with them. Pay attention to playing with your cat at the right time and in moderation to keep your cat happy and healthy, and to delay aging.

6. As cats get older, their immunity will also decline, making them more susceptible to bacterial and viral infections, resulting in illness. For this reason, pet owners should pay attention to observing the cat’s living habits in daily life, so that when they are sick, they can know in time and send them to the doctor in time.
